编码器、解码器、计算机可读存储介质及发送数据的设备制造技术

技术编号:36343477 阅读:11 留言:0更新日期:2023-01-14 17:57
编码器、解码器、计算机可读存储介质及发送数据的设备。本公开提供一种基于缩减二次变换重构视频信号的方法,该方法包括:从视频信号获得二次变换索引;推导与二次变换索引对应的二次变换,其中,该二次变换表示缩减二次变换,并且该缩减二次变换表示基于输入的N个残差数据(N

【技术实现步骤摘要】
编码器、解码器、计算机可读存储介质及发送数据的设备
[0001]本申请是原案申请号为201980034874.X的专利技术专利申请(国际申请号:PCT/KR2019/003812,申请日:2019年4月1日,专利技术名称:使用缩减二次变换来处理视频信号的方法和装置)的分案申请。


[0002]本公开涉及一种用于处理视频信号的方法和装置,更具体地,涉及一种可应用于4
×
4块的缩减二次变换(RST)的设计、在4
×
4RST之后生成的变换系数的布局和扫描次序以及用于指定要应用的4
×
4RST的变换索引编码方法。

技术介绍

[0003]下一代视频内容将具有高空间分辨率、高帧频和场景表示的高纬度的特性。为了处理这种内容,诸如存储器存储、存储器访问速率和处理能力的技术将显著增加。
[0004]因此,有必要设计一种用于更高效地处理下一代视频内容的新编码工具。具体地,有必要设计一种当应用变换时在编码效率和复杂度方面更高效的变换。

技术实现思路

[0005][技术问题][0006]本公开的实施方式提供了一种用于反映新的变换设计的编码器/解码器结构。
[0007]此外,本公开的实施方式提供一种可应用于4
×
4块的缩减二次变换(RST)的设计、在4
×
4RST之后生成的变换系数的布局和扫描次序以及用于指定要应用的4
×
4RST的变换索引编码方法和结构。
[0008][技术方案][0009]本公开提供一种通过新的变换设计来降低复杂度并增强编码效率的方法。
[0010]本公开提供一种设计可应用于4
×
4块的RST的方法。
[0011]本公开提供一种要应用4
×
4RST的区域配置、设置在应用4
×
4RST之后生成的变换系数的方法、所设置的变换系数的扫描次序、对针对各个块生成的变换系数进行排序和组合的方法等。
[0012]本公开提供一种对指定4
×
4RST的变换索引进行编码的方法。
[0013]本公开提供一种通过检查在应用4
×
4RST时非零变换系数是否存在于不可接受的区域中来对对应变换索引进行有条件地编码的方法。
[0014]本公开提供一种在对最后非零变换系数位置进行编码之后对对应变换索引进行有条件地编码,然后针对不被接受的位置省略相关残差编码的方法。
[0015]本公开提供一种在应用4
×
4RST时对亮度块和色度块应用不同的变换索引编码和残差编码的方法。
[0016][有益效果][0017]根据本公开,当对静止图像或运动画面进行编码时,通过应用4
×
4RST,与应用另
一不可分二次变换(NSST)的情况相比计算量可显著减少。
[0018]此外,通过考虑在应用4
×
4RST时特定区域中不存在有效变换系数,可通过对指定4
×
4RST的变换索引进行有条件地编码并应用相关残差编码的优化来增强性能。
[0019]如上所述,通过新的低复杂度计算算法,计算复杂度可降低并且编码效率可增强。
附图说明
[0020]图1是示出根据本公开的实施方式的用于对视频信号进行编码的编码器的配置的框图。
[0021]图2是示出根据本公开的实施方式的用于对视频信号进行解码的解码器的配置的框图。
[0022]图3A至图3D示出可应用本公开的实施方式,图3A是用于描述基于四叉树(以下称为“QT”)的块分裂结构的图,图3B是用于描述基于二叉树(以下称为“BT”)的块分裂结构的图,图3C是用于描述基于三叉树(以下称为“TT”)的块分裂结构的图,图3D是用于描述基于不对称树(以下称为“AT”)的块分裂结构的图。
[0023]图4是应用了本公开的实施方式,并且示出编码器内的变换和量化单元120/130以及去量化和变换单元140/150的示意性框图。
[0024]图5是应用了本公开的实施方式,并且示出解码器内的去量化和变换单元220/230的示意性框图。
[0025]图6是示出作为应用了本公开的实施方式的应用多变换选择(MTS)的变换配置组的表。
[0026]图7是示出作为应用了本公开的实施方式的执行多变换选择(MTS)的编码过程的流程图。
[0027]图8是示出作为应用了本公开的实施方式的执行多变换选择(MTS)的解码过程的流程图。
[0028]图9是用于描述作为应用了本公开的实施方式的对MTS标志和MTS索引进行编码的过程的流程图。
[0029]图10是用于描述作为应用了本公开的实施方式的基于MTS标志和MTS索引对行或列应用水平变换或垂直变换的解码过程的流程图。
[0030]图11是作为应用了本公开的实施方式的基于变换相关参数执行逆变换的流程图。
[0031]图12是示出作为应用了本公开的实施方式的为NSST中的各个帧内预测模式分配变换集(transform set)的表。
[0032]图13是作为应用了本公开的实施方式的Givens旋转的计算流程图。
[0033]图14示出作为应用了本公开的实施方式的由Givens旋转层和排列(permutation)构成的4
×
4NSST中的一轮配置。
[0034]图15是用于描述作为应用了本公开的实施方式的正向缩减变换(forward reduced transform)和逆缩减变换的操作的框图。
[0035]图16是示出作为应用了本公开的实施方式的根据逆扫描次序从第64至第17执行逆扫描的过程的图。
[0036]图17示出作为应用了本公开的实施方式的变换系数块(变换块)的三个正向扫描
次序。
[0037]图18示出作为应用了本公开的实施方式的当应用对角线扫描(diagonal scan)并且在左上4
×
8块中应用4
×
4RST时各个4
×
4块的有效变换系数的位置和正向扫描次序。
[0038]图19示出作为应用了本公开的实施方式的当应用对角线扫描并且在左上4
×
8块中应用4
×
4RST时两个4
×
4块的有效变换系数被组合成一个4
×
4块的情况。
[0039]图20是作为应用了本公开的实施方式的基于缩减二次变换对视频信号进行编码的流程图。
[0040]图21是作为应用了本公开的实施方式的基于缩减二次变换对视频信号进行解码的流程图。
[0041]图22是作为应用了本公开的实施方式的内容流系统的架构图。
具体实施方式
[0042]本公开提供了一种基于缩减二次变换重构视频信号的方法,该方法包括以下步骤:从视频信号获得二次变换索引;推导与二次变换索引对应的二次本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.一种用于视频解码的解码器,该解码器包括:存储器;以及连接到所述存储器的至少一个处理器,其中,所述至少一个处理器被配置为:从比特流推导当前块的量化变换系数;通过对所述量化变换系数执行去量化来推导变换系数;基于逆二次变换矩阵来对所述变换系数执行逆二次变换;通过对执行了所述逆二次变换的变换系数执行逆一次变换来推导残差块;以及基于所述当前块的预测块和所述残差块来生成重构块,其中,所述逆二次变换是输入L个变换系数并输出N个变换系数的变换,其中,L小于N,并且其中,与所述逆二次变换矩阵相关的二次变换索引是基于在所述当前块的变换系数当中的第(L+1)个至第N个变换系数的位置不存在最后非零变换系数的情况从所述比特流获得的。2.根据权利要求1所述的解码器,其中,对所述当前块中的左上M
×
M区域应用所述逆二次变换,其中,M≤N。3.根据权利要求1所述的解码器,其中,基于所述逆二次变换被执行,对所述当前块中各个划分的4
×
4块应用4
×
4二次变换。4.根据权利要求1所述的解码器,其中,所述至少一个处理器还被配置为:从所述比特流获得所述当前块的一次变换索引,其中,所述一次变换索引与由离散正弦变换类型7DST7和/或离散余弦变换类型8DCT8的组合配置的多个变换组合中的任一个有关;以及推导与所述一次变换索引相关的变换组合,其中,所述变换组合包括水平变换和垂直变换,并且所述水平变换和所述垂直变换与所述DST7或所述DCT8中的任一个相关,并且其中,基于所述变换组合来执行所述逆一次变换。5.一种用于视频编码的编码器,该编码器包...

【专利技术属性】
技术研发人员:具文模M
申请(专利权)人:LG电子株式会社
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1